The power of strong relationships between Dow Company and the International Organization for Migration

In a project funded by Dow Chemical Company in collaboration with the International Organization for Migration (IOM), modular housing units were provided to the earthquake affected Nias Island.
Extending women enterpreneurship in India

To reach populations in remote areas, Hindustan Unilever has recruited and trained women in rural areas to act as direct sales operators. This led to the creation of Project Shakti in India which is now being extended to other countries as well.

The Guardian supports a village in Uganda

The Guardian Newspaper has partnered with Amref to support Katine, a village in Uganda, for three years. Donations from Guardian readers were matched by the newspapers to support a range of projects identified by the villagers themselves.

FC Barcelona commits to the continued financial support and global promotion of UNICEF

UNICEF and FC Barcelona started a five-year partnership in September 2006 to raise awareness and funds to benefit children affected by HIV and AIDS, and it included having the UNICEF logo on the FC Barcelona official jersey.
Barclays partners with TCF to support schools in Pakistan

In December 2008, Barclays Pakistan partnered with TCF, a non-profit organization dedicated to providing quality formal education in a conducive learning environment, to support their efforts in making education affordable to masses by a contribution of over Rs. 4.65 million (GBP 39,010) for a year.
